How much do part time carpenter j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 27, 2026, the average hourly pay for part time carpenter in Baton Rouge, LA is $24.06,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$20.10 and $27.26 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Part Time Carpenter position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Carpenter, you need solid carpentry skills, experience with hand and power tools, and a basic understanding of construction techniques, often backed by relevant trade experience or vocational training. Familiarity with tools such as saws, drills, levels, and occasionally project management software or safety certifications like OSHA can be valuable. Strong attention to detail,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ication enhance success in this position. These skills ensure safe, efficient work and high-quality craftsmanship while enabling positive collaboration within job site teams.

What types of projects or tasks can I expect to work on as a Part Time Carpenter?

As a Part Time Carpenter, you may be assigned to a variety of tasks, ranging from building or repairing frameworks and structures to installing cabinetry, trim, drywall, or flooring. Your day-to-day responsibilities can vary based on the employer and project needs, but you might work on residential renovations, small-scale commercial builds, or routine maintenance. You’ll often collaborate with other tradespeople and project managers, ensuring projects stay on track and meet quality standards. This variety allows you to gain experience across different aspects of carpentry, making the role both dynamic and an excellent stepping stone for further career development.

What do most carpenters charge per hour?

Most carpenters charge between $20 and $45 per hour, depending on experience, location, and the complexity of the project. Skilled carpenters with specialized tools or certifications may charge higher rates, especially for custom or detailed work.

What is the highest paying job in carpentry?

The highest paying roles in carpentry typically include specialized positions such as construction managers, master carpenters, or custom home builders, especially those with advanced skills, certifications, and experience. These roles often involve overseeing large projects, working with high-end materials, or operating complex tools, which can significantly increase earning potential.

How to make extra money as a carpenter?

Part-time carpenters can increase their income by taking on additional projects such as custom furniture, remodeling, or repair work outside their regular job. Developing specialized skills, obtaining certifications, and building a strong client network can also help secure higher-paying side jobs or freelance opportunities.

Can a carpenter make $100,000 a year?

A part-time carpenter's annual income typically depends on factors such as experience, skill level, location, and the number of hours worked. While some highly experienced or specialized carpenters can earn close to or over $100,000 annually, it is uncommon for part-time roles to reach this level without full-time hours or additional income sources.

What is a Part Time Carpenter job?

A Part Time Carpenter is responsible for constructing, repairing, and installing wooden structures on a part-time basis. Duties may include measuring, cutting, assembling, and finishing wood or other materials for projects like furniture, cabinetry, framing, or renovations. This role is ideal for individuals looking for flexible work schedules while utilizing their carpentry skills. Part-time carpenters may work for construction companies, contractors, or independently on smaller projects. Experience with tools, safety procedures, and blueprint reading is often required.
